There is more material on the 2002-17. I've not heard of any failures with the RPI-BLCA-05, but I'd expect the 2002-17 to be stronger. That said, 2002-13 arms are our strongest arms (with poly bushings), but they aren't as blingy. All three part numbers are a dramatic upgrade over the factory arms and will keep the rear end more planted, resulting in better acceleration and handling.
